Hippodamia sp. probably quinquesignata - Five-spot Ladybug 1a.jpg

In Alberta there are four similar species of ladybugs in the genus Hippodamia. According th John Acorn's wonderful book "Ladybugs of Alberta" in the prairies "individuals with white converging marks on the pronotum are probably five-spots, but those without are impossible to tell glacial ladybugs without dissection of the males.
